Welcome to the Fernwheel plugin program. Each tenant receives a per-minute request quota enforced at the gateway, and your plugin must surface quota-exceeded responses gracefully rather than retrying in a tight loop. Quota counters reset on a rolling window, not at fixed intervals. To unlock your sandbox tenant's encrypted quota-override bundle during certification, enter the recovery passphrase shown below.

unlock words, fahof-tawif: fenwyn-istath

# Service Accounts: String Extraction

The `extract-i18n` script pulls translatable strings from all Bramblewick repos and pushes them to the Glossa service. It runs under the `i18n-extractor` service account. Do not run it under your personal account; Glossa rate-limits individual users aggressively. The account has write access to the staging catalog only. Set the token in your shell before invoking the script. The current staging token is below.

API key for kahap-kafog: zpat15_6qzxZ7YR8aDwjmp

Ticket PLUM-482: Config drift on the Marmoset cache tier. Heads up for new folks — we run a bloom filter in front of the Pebblestore KV cluster to skip pointless lookups. Staging somehow got a smaller filter size and a different hash count than prod, so false-positive rates don't match and our benchmarks are lying to us. Quick fix: re-sync staging from the canonical values. For reference, prod is currently running with these settings.

settings of fahag-haduf:
[ulaox]
port = 8443
region = south-2
host = ulaox.lumiccorp.internal
timeout_ms = 500
retries = 8

### Sharding the Mossbay profile store

Profile records in Mossbay will be partitioned by a salted hash of the account identifier, with each shard holding its own encryption context so a single key compromise cannot expose the full dataset. Rebalancing moves data through an authenticated transfer channel and verifies checksums on both ends. For the security review, the relevant shard and rebalance parameters are configured as follows.

tuning constants:
THRESHOLDS = {
    "kelix": 280,
    "druvan": 756,
    "oliael": 399,
}